x86: mm: move mmap_sem unlock from mm_fault_error() to caller
authorLinus Torvalds <torvalds@linux-foundation.org>
Mon, 15 Dec 2014 22:46:06 +0000 (14:46 -0800)
committerDanny Wood <danwood76@gmail.com>
Tue, 29 Jan 2019 13:07:57 +0000 (13:07 +0000)
commit0329606ef5b0838d650d1cfaa8141c8074d7aa93
tree78a6637f2c447be1702c7e5b5ea8f774e2cd83b9
parent051840ebc23b0d89839eccb73718bec0faf181e0
x86: mm: move mmap_sem unlock from mm_fault_error() to caller

commit 7fb08eca45270d0ae86e1ad9d39c40b7a55d0190 upstream.

This replaces four copies in various stages of mm_fault_error() handling
with just a single one.  It will also allow for more natural placement
of the unlocking after some further cleanup.

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
arch/x86/mm/fault.c